HI everyone, i am new to this forum and i would like to see if you could help me with a problem i am having.
first my car
2006 Chevy cobalt ss/sc black
Stage 2 kit and gm performance exhaust
now hears my problem. i have had an exhaust leak for the last month and chased it around and found that my exhaust manifold was cracked and i replaced that. I then started the car thinking that was the problem, so when i replaced it i drove the car and still had the leak. I then replaced both of the gaskets the one from the ex.manifold to the cat and then the one from the cat to the tailpipe.
so after doing that no luck. i then had my father start my car and listened for the leak. now i could smell the fumes from the leak, and i found it it is in the flex pipe at the top of the cat.
so now my question, is the performance exhaust cat different from the OEM cat that originally came on the car, and if so were can i get the performance cat.

Not sure of your wording on the question. Either way, zzperformance sells a good downpipe that you can buy catted or non catted and that should fix ur issue. Cheaper than oem and better quality/less likely to break again. Re-replace those gaskets when you do it.
The oem exhaust sucks on these cars; always breaking

The cat that comes on the downpipe from ZZP is a high flow cat, which basically means exhaust gasses are able to flow much faster through it than the stock cat. In my experience the downpipe with the high flow cat didn't make much of a noise difference, but it could possibly throw a code, didn't for me though.
